Stock picking and market timing are two critical skills in fund performance evaluation. Measuring these skills and examining the association often relies on a factor model. When daily returns are employed, heteroscedasticity and heavy tail have to be taken into account. This talk reviews the literature, defines a new nonparametric market timing measure to deal with heavy tails, develops a test for the zero market timing skill, and studies the association between skills.
